Ingressor might be a good product, but I wouldn't know because their customer service is TERRIBLE and rude. I downloaded the software, and the code they emailed me to unlock it did not work. Randy kept insisting that I had "clearly" tried to download it to more than one computer (in other words, steal their software), and would not give me another one, or work with me to try and figure out what had happened. He said that he wouldn't give me a phone number to speak on the phone to try and figure out the discrepancy because he didnt want to "waste time on it." Randy would only insist that I was trying to cheat him out of money, because he "knows how their software works" insisting that I had tried to download the product to more than one computer. I kept telling him that I only own one computer, so there had to be a discrepancy, and suggested that he try and look up whether the activation code I was sent had ever been used. He never responded ot this suggestion, and insisted that I was wrong and he was right. He is patronizing, unhelpful, and accusatory of a customer who was only trying to use his product - in addition to being incredibly rude and (I assume) insecure. Ultimately, I won the disputed charge with American Express after sending them copies of our email exchanges. Be wary of dealing with this company, as their customer service is horrendous and you might never receive the product you paid for. -- aksaks |
